Route Overview & Local Insights

Clocking in at a flat and fast 7.9km, the Two Reservoirs Route is a gem for runners in Northamptonshire looking for a seamless blend of paved paths and tranquil waterside views. Starting in the heart of Daventry, this loop connects the expansive Drayton Reservoir with the scenic Daventry Country Park. With only 22 meters of total ascent, it is an ideal course for a tempo run or a steady recovery session. You will predominantly run on well-maintained paved surfaces, making it accessible year-round, even when the British weather turns damp. Expect a refreshing breeze off the water and plenty of space to find your rhythm as you transition between these two iconic local bodies of water.

Daventry itself carries a rich history as an ancient market town, once a vital stop on the coaching route between London and Holyhead. While the town is famous for its BBC broadcasting heritage atop Borough Hill, this route focuses on its industrial-era engineering. Drayton Reservoir was originally built as a feeder for the Grand Union Canal in the 1790s and has since transformed into a premier spot for wildlife and leisure. Running here offers a unique perspective on how the town’s functional Victorian infrastructure has evolved into a lush, green corridor that serves as the lungs of the community today.
